Retired United Airlines flight attendant Paul “Paulie” Veneto was off work on Sept. 11, 2001, although his life was forever changed by the terrorist attacks that day that caused four airplanes to crash.
Mr. Veneto was normally scheduled on United Airlines Flight 175, between Boston and Los Angeles, which was one of the hijacked airplanes used in suicide attacks. It was deliberately crashed into the South Tower of the World Trade Center in New York City, killing all onboard and many people inside the building. He lost several dear friends that day.
